D. E. Shaw & Co., L.P., founded in 1988 by David E. Shaw, a former Columbia University computer science professor, is a New York City-based global investment management firm renowned for pioneering quantitative investing, managing over $70 billion in assets as of late 2024. Starting with $28 million from Paloma Partners and private investors, the firm employs sophisticated mathematical models and proprietary algorithms—initially developed by a team of scientists and programmers—to exploit market anomalies across public and private markets, including equities, fixed income, and alternatives. Headquartered above a Greenwich Village bookstore in its early days, it now boasts over 2,500 employees across offices in North America, Europe, and Asia, led by a seven-member Executive Committee since Shaw stepped back in 2001 to focus on D. E. Shaw Research. Despite setbacks like the 1998 Russia debt crisis and the 2008 financial downturn, the firm has maintained a reputation for analytical rigor, risk management, and innovation, balancing its computational roots with discretionary strategies.

D.E. Shaw & Co's Q2 2019 Portfolio in Review

As of Q2 2019, D.E. Shaw & Co held 4,048 positions worth $80.2B, up 3.6% from $77.4B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 9.8% of the portfolio.

D.E. Shaw & Co's Q2 2019 filing shows 499 new, 1,419 increased, 1,452 reduced and 416 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Zayo Group Holdings, Inc.: 5,926,898 shares worth $195M. The largest sale was Qualcomm, an estimated $836M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 16% of assets, down from 16% a quarter earlier, followed by Consumer Discretionary and Healthcare.
